Table 2. Protein-coding variations shared by the vaccine strain PRV Bartha and the virulent strain PRV Becker, in comparison to the reference strain PRV Kaplan.
Gene a | Amino acid residues found in PRV Bartha and Becker, which differ from PRV Kaplan b |
VP22 (UL49) | G63D, A109T |
VP13/14 (UL47) | T75M, D115E, E124D, D126Δ, 129–130(GD>EE), 133–134(GD>EE), D140G, 151–158(ASRAAAGP>V), S176P, 230–233(STAA>Δ), T658A |
gB (UL27) | T556A |
UL34 | M172L, G181Δ |
VP1/2 (UL36) c | G184S, G475E, G1886–1887(GA>AP), A2110T, A2468T, 2782(+PAPPPSR)3, L2886P, L2983P, 2993–2996(GDED>Δ) |
UL43 | A299T |
gC (UL44) | E99K, A181V |
UL25 | S36G, V231A |
TK (UL23) | V284A |
gH (UL22) | I539L |
VP5 (UL19) | P502A |
UL17 | R31A |
UL15 | A158Δ, 203(+RGRGGG) |
V18.8 (UL13) | V233F |
OBP (UL9) | T233A |
UL5 | A638P, M661V |
UL3.5 | Q115Δ |
UL3 | R42C, L61R, W104R |
UNG (UL2) | P82A |
ICP4 (IE180) | 69(+EA), T305P, S353G, 383–385(SSS>Δ), R747Q, S859G |
ICP22 (US1) | 299–300(ED>Δ), D302E, G322E |
gG (US4) | G348A |
Proteins are listed in order of occurrence along the genome (see Figure 3 for full list and functions).
Single AA residues changes are written in standard format, including the Kaplan reference strain AA, its position, and the AA residue found in the alternative protein sequence, e.g. S100P. Insertions are indicated by the AA position in Kaplan followed by “+” and the new AAs, e.g. 100(+RR). Deletions are indicated by the symbol Δ. Sequential changes are combined and shown with the Kaplan strain AA positions first, followed by the relevant Kaplan AA residues, then “>”, and finally the new alternative AA residues, e.g. 100–102(RAR>EDA).
Subscript on parentheses in UL36 indicates multiple copies of a repeating unit.
